1. Predictive Maintenance: Enhancing Reliability and Efficiency
Understanding Predictive Maintenance
Predictive maintenance is a trend driven by AI that utilizes intelligent algorithms to analyze historical data from sensors embedded in machinery and infrastructure. This analysis can predict potential failures before they occur, enabling facility managers to perform maintenance proactively.

2. Smart Building Technologies: Optimizing Energy Consumption
Integration with IoT
The convergence of AI with Internet of Things (IoT) technologies is fostering the development of smart buildings that enhance energy efficiency. AI systems control building operations—such as lighting and climate control—based on real-time occupancy data, driving optimal energy usage.

4. Space Optimization: Adapting to New Work Trends
Importance of Space Utilization
With the rise of remote working models, efficient space utilization has become a critical focus for facility managers. AI tools analyze usage patterns within office environments, providing insights that aid in reorganizing spaces to align with current needs.
